Procedure is that you take the hottest water you can find. In a 5 gallon bucket, fill it half way. Add about 4 oz of powder and 4 ounces of liquid to the hot water. Stir with a clean wood ****t stir stick. Pour on urine soaked areas. Allow to soak for 30 minutes. Extract with water claw or flash extractor. Clean and rinse the carpet as normal. Force dry with air movers as needed.
